The <br /> County is substantially self-insured for its vehicles as well as for all other perils including <br /> workers'compensation and general liability. <br /> Liabilities are reported when it is probable that a loss has occurred and the amount of that loss <br /> can be reasonably estimated. These losses include an estimate of claims that have been <br /> incurred but not reported(IBNR). Claim liabilities,including IBNR,are based on the <br /> estimated ultimate cost of settling the claims,and include incremental costs for the hiring of <br /> special counsel and expert witnesses. Claims liabilities are estimated by a case-by-case <br /> review of all claims and the application of historical experience to outstanding claims. <br /> Estimates of IBNR are based on historical experience. The liability for claims and judgments <br /> is reported on the government-wide statement of net assets. At June 30,2006,the amount of <br /> this liability was$21,340,393. This is the County's best estimate based on available <br /> information. Changes in the reported liability since June 30,2004 are given below. <br /> General Workers' Total <br /> Liabili Compensation Liabili <br /> Balance at June 30,2004 $6,838,384 $13,190,616 $20,029,000 <br /> Incurred claims(including IBNR)* 4,669,502 6,764,323 11,433,825 <br /> Claim payments (1,544,734) (3,315,802) (4,860,536) <br /> Balance at June 30,2005 $9,963,152 $16,639,137 $26,602,289 <br /> Incurred claims(including IBNR)* (412,874) 52,510 (360,364) <br /> Claim payments (1,856,902} (3,044,639) (4,901,532) <br /> Balance at June 30,2006 S13-647-012 $21.340.393 <br /> *Net of new claims liability and old claims resolved at less than previous estimate. <br /> Subsequent Event <br /> In October 2006,the island of Hawaii experienced a 6.7 magnitude earthquake followed by <br /> several aftershocks. The series of earthquakes caused damage to various roads,bridges and <br /> buildings owned by the County. The total damage is estimated to be$15 million. Some of <br /> the damage is covered by insurance. In addition,funds from the Federal Emergency <br /> Management Agency and the Federal Highway Administration are expected to help fund the <br /> repairs. The County will pay its matching share for these funds,the insurance deductible,as <br /> well as,any other costs not covered by these programs. <br /> -74- <br />
